1. Lenovo ThinkPad X1 Carbon Gen 13 / 14 – Best Overall

The Lenovo ThinkPad X1 Carbon remains the gold standard for business laptops in 2026—and for good reason.

Weighing under 1kg in newer models, this laptop is built for professionals who travel frequently but still need top-tier performance and reliability.

Key Features:

  • Weight: ~996g (ultra-light)
  • Display: 14” OLED (2.8K)
  • CPU: Intel Core Ultra Series
  • Battery: 15–20 hours
  • Build: Carbon fiber + MIL-STD durability

Pros:

✔ Extremely lightweight and portable
✔ Best-in-class keyboard (ideal for typing)
✔ Enterprise-grade security (vPro, fingerprint, IR camera)
✔ Durable and long-lasting

Cons:

✖ Expensive
✖ No dedicated GPU
✖ Limited upgrade options

Best For:

Executives, consultants, and frequent travelers who need maximum portability + reliability.


2. Apple MacBook Air (M4 / M5) – Best Battery Life

The MacBook Air continues to dominate the thin-and-light category thanks to Apple’s efficient silicon chips.

With up to 18+ hours of battery life, this laptop is perfect for professionals who work on the go without worrying about charging.

Key Features:

  • Weight: ~1.2kg
  • Chip: Apple M4 / M5
  • Display: Retina
  • Battery: Up to 18 hours
  • Design: Fanless & silent

Pros:

✔ Exceptional battery life
✔ Silent (no fan noise)
✔ Premium build quality
✔ Great for macOS ecosystem

Cons:

✖ Limited ports
✖ Not ideal for Windows users
✖ Expensive upgrades

Best For:

Business professionals in the Apple ecosystem who prioritize battery life and simplicity.

💡 How to Choose the Best Thin Business Laptop

When choosing your next laptop, focus on these key factors:

1. Weight & Portability

Look for laptops under 1.3kg if you travel frequently.

2. Battery Life

Aim for at least 12–15 hours for full-day work without charging.

3. Performance

Choose:

  • Intel Core Ultra (AI-ready)
  • Apple M-series chips

4. Security Features

Business laptops should include:

  • Fingerprint reader
  • IR camera
  • TPM / encryption

5. Build Quality

Look for:

  • Aluminum or carbon fiber
  • MIL-STD certification
